Make Your House a Home

We spend more time at home with remote or hybrid work than ever. This can make it challenging to find sanctuary in our own houses. But San Diego-based interior designer Stefanie Mullen said simple tweaks and items could make all the difference. 

“Have a special place in the house that is just yours and fill it with things that bring you joy and comfort,” she told NEW YOU. “Splurge on a fabulous chair. Have a special scented candle you light only when alone in your quiet space. Keep your favorite books and magazines in this space, and give yourself the gift of finding time in it daily. Even if it’s only for a few minutes.”

Feel Good and Do Good

One of the best ways to feel better about yourself is by helping others. But you can do that while helping yourself feel good too. How? By buying from brands that give back. EBY (stands for “Empowered By You”) is a line of size-inclusive (XS-4X) seamless underwear, bralettes, and shapewear where 10%  of the proceeds from every sale help fund microfinance loans to women. This consistently builds financial sustainability for women and their families. Another great option is Lush’s cocoa butter lotion. Not only will it leave your skin silky soft, but the brand donates 100% of the price (minus taxes) to organizations that protect human rights, environmental justice, and animal rights.
